Where is the G-spot?

Now onto the question that’s on everyone’s lips, where is the G-spot? Don’t expect a straightforward answer to this question, as every body is different. Ultimately, the best way to discover where yours is will be through trial and error - practice makes perfect, after all. Roughly located two inches inside the vagina, situated along its upper wall, there is hope for those who are struggling to locate it. The skin of the G-spot has a slightly different texture to the rest of the vagina, feeling a little more rough in comparison, and some women even compare the consistency to that of the tip of their nose, or a bumpy walnut.


How to find your G-spot


Lubricate

Whether you’re diving in with fingers, or relying on the help of a trusty sex toy, make sure to coat your stimulator of choice in plenty of lube. This will enable an easy glide in as you work your way slowly and gently to your G-spot. Of course, remember to make sure that your toy - if you’ve decided to use one - is compatible with your chosen lubricant.


Insertion


Once fully coated and ready to go, slowly insert either one or two fingers, or your sex toy, inside your vagina. For those using the latter, use your toy to rub up against your G-spot. You can do this through a variety of different angles and speeds, twisting and turning your dildo ever so gently until you finally reach the spot. Everyone has a stimulative preference, so find out what works best for you and your body. If you’re heading in with your fingers, mimic a “come hither” motion with your fingertips, or tap rhythmically against your G-spot, rather than going back and forth, or side-to-side. Experiment with speeds to discover your preference.
